Hi @rosiej95 , I suffer from chronic constipation but funnily enough so far the pregnancy seems to be making things easier for me.

If you can stomach it, try kiwi fruit or - even better - a smoothie with kiwi, papaya, ripe banana, etc. Prunes are of course best for this (but I hate them).

Then there are the foods you better stop eating for a bit: white pasta, white rice, white bread, unripe bananas and unripe fruit in general. Switch to brown cereals, I actually prefer wholemeal bread and brown rice. Wholemeal pasta is not my fave but Sainsbury's is decent.

If none of that helps, I'd suggest asking your doctor for help. There are a bunch of natural and not natural meds you can take that are safe during pregnancy but speaking to a doctor first is a must.
